4-time Light-Middleweight World Champion "Terrible" Terry Norris fought and trained during the 1980's and 1990's wearing flashy, custom-designed boxing shoes. Here is the pair he wore for his August 19, 1995 WBC Light-Middleweight Championship bout at the MGM Grand in Las Vegas against Luis Santana - their third consecutive bout in a 9-month span. The Dominican had taken the WBC belt from Norris November 12, 1994 when Norris was DQ'ed. Oddly enough, the rematch on April 8, 1995 ended exactly the same - another DQ by "Terrible" T. This time Norris won fair and square, knocking down Santana three times in the 2nd round for a clean TKO victory to reclaim his WBC crown. It marked the third and final time that Norris was the WBC Light-Middleweight champion of the world, cementing his place amongst the greatest boxers ever in that weight class.

The red leather custom-made shoes with white stripes and red laces cover the ankle and lower shin, and they feature Norris' trademark white fringe at the top. The man grew up in Texas, so he liked to add a little cowboy/rancher flavor to his stylish wardrobe in the ring. Norris has autographed each shoe on the ankle in perfect 10/10 black marker with the inscriptions "WBC" and "IBF". There is no size tag on the white interior, but they appear to be in the 9-10 range. They show consistent pounding from the fight, yet remain essentially as-issued and problem-free.

“Terrible Terry” Norris certainly lived up to his nickname as a boxer, but outside the ring is another story. A few years ago, he and his wife, Tanya, started the Final Fight Foundation whose “mission is to serve as a catalyst for the under-served athletes in health and retirement assistance, during and after their careers.” Norris now suffers from Chronic Traumatic Encephalopathy (CTE), Parkinsonism, and Dementia brought on by years in the ring. A portion of the proceeds from his collection will go towards his foundation.
